Dani Olmo has a dislocated shoulder
After injury in the game against Atlético Madrid, the midfielder will be out for around a month
The first team player Dani Olmo suffered a dislocated left shoulder in the game on Tuesday against Atlético Madrid. After tests, it has been decided to follow a conservative course of treatment. Recovery time is approximately one month.
The Barça player started the game on Tuesday against Atlético Madrid. Olmo made it 2-1 on 65 minutes, falling awkwardly as he fired the ball past keeper Oblak.
The midfielder from Terrassa has made 17 appearances this season, 13 in La Liga and four in the Champions League. He has provided two assists and scored four goals, the last three coming in the last two league game for the blaugranes: a brace in the 3-1 win against Alavés and a goal in the 3-1 victory over Atlético.
